Our Story and Services

Ziminsky Group at Morgan Stanley has been managing investment portfolios and advising families, businesses and charitable institutions for more than half a century.

Backed by the global resources of Morgan Stanley, the team at Ziminsky Group offers clients a “virtual family office” through the firm's Family Office Resources along with wealth planning and investment advisory services. Founded by the late Victor D. Ziminsky, Jr., who passed away in January 2022 at age 93, and his son, Victor D. Ziminsky, III, the group brings a rare blend of experience, consistency and focus to the task of helping meet client objectives.

Each of our five team members, including two of the founders’ children and grandchildren, are qualified and committed to building long term relationships with our clients, often crossing generations. We advocate for clients to help navigate today’s complex choices and financial products. We seek to learn each client’s circumstances, values, interests and priorities, to help translate objectives into individually tailored solutions.

About Victor D Ziminsky III

Victor D. Ziminsky III has been in the wealth management business since 1985, when he joined a financial advisor training program at Morgan Stanley* predecessor Shearson Lehman Brothers. Before then, he was a journalist and staff writer for Gannett Corporation’s Journal News in White Plains, N.Y. He began there in 1979 just after graduating from Georgetown University with a B.A. in American Studies.

Vic III is a Managing Director – Wealth Management and Senior Portfolio Management Director. He is also an International Client Advisor. He is designated a Family Wealth Director, as the result of completing advanced training in serving high net worth families, under the auspices of the firm’s Family Wealth Advisory Services unit.

He is involved in charitable organizations. Recently he was named a Director Emeritus of Catholic Guardian Services, a social services agency in New York City, after completing 20 years of service on its Board of Trustees. He is a lifetime member of The Society of the Friendly Sons of Saint Patrick in the City of New York; and is a member of the board of trustees of the McCaddin McQuirk Foundation in New York. He married Megan Ryan Ziminsky in 1982. They live in Mount Kisco, N.Y., where they raised nine children and now count one grandchild.

About Joan Ziminsky

Joan Ziminsky began working at Morgan Stanley in 2014. She graduated in 2013 from Washington University in St. Louis with a B.A. in English Literature. She spent the year after graduation in St. Louis and worked in the food service industry before moving back to New York to join Ziminsky Group at Morgan Stanley. Joan served as a client service professional and portfolio associate for 9 years, including 5 years as a coach, helping to mentor new service professional employees at Morgan Stanley. Joan joined the Financial Advisor Associate training program at the firm in September 2023, and is now a Financial Advisor with the Ziminsky Group. She is also a designated Financial Planning Specialist. Joan lives in Sunnyside, Queens with her spouse, Drew Cooper, who she married in 2023.

About Philip Ziminsky

Philip Ziminsky joined Ziminsky Group in 2013. He graduated from the State University of New York at Potsdam with a Bachelor of Science in Business Administration. Prior to that, he received a degree in Small Business Entrepreneurship at Westchester Community College, which followed a year of service as a volunteer at a home for orphaned and abandoned children run by Nuestros Pequenos Hermanos in Dominican Republic. An Assistant Vice President and Investment Consultant with the team, Philip’s training and experience include prior roles as Client Service Associate and Financial Advisor. He focuses on portfolio analysis and financial planning, assisting clients in building detailed projections of income and expenses in order to achieve their financial goals. A member of The Society of the Friendly Sons of Saint Patrick in the City of New York, Philip lives in Rye, New York. He is an avid fisherman, golfer and outdoorsman. He is conversant in Spanish and enjoys Latin American and Caribbean cultures.
